Famous quotes containing the word suspects:

    Every one suspects himself of at least one of the cardinal virtues.
    F. Scott Fitzgerald (1896–1940)

    There are certain queer times and occasions in this strange mixed affair we call life when a man takes this whole universe for a vast practical joke, though the wit thereof he but dimly discerns, and more than suspects that the joke is at nobody’s expense but his own.
    Herman Melville (1819–1891)
